Correctional Officer, Sr. enforces rules and regulations in a prison, jail or other holding facility. Presides over prisoners awaiting trial or those who have been convicted of a crime. Being a Correctional Officer, Sr. oversees prisoner conduct and safety. Supervises prisoners during meals, recreation, work and other daily activities. Additionally, Correctional Officer, Sr. documents violations and takes appropriate disciplinary actions. Requires a high school diploma or equivalent. Requires Firearms Certification.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Correctional Officer, Sr. works under moderate supervision. Gaining or has attained full proficiency in a specific area of discipline. To be a Correctional Officer, Sr. typically requires 1-3 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
McKean County is accepting applications for Part-Time Correctional Officers. Responsibilities include maintaining the security of the McKean County Prison while preserving order to ensure the safety and welfare of staff, visitors, and inmates. Essential Job Functions include but are not limited to the following key roles:
•Supervises inmates by communicating clear expectations, positive reinforcement, and accountability while being respectful and considerate. Serves as a role model and encourages inmates to accept responsibility for themselves and their actions.
•Utilizes physical abilities to restrain, protect, defend one’s self, and give chase when necessary.
•Effectively and coherently uses interpersonal skills to communicate with inmates, professional visitors, and the public by providing information and directions, mediating disputes, and advising of rights and processes.
•Provides security checks and searches of people, mail items, objects capable of concealing contraband, buildings, vehicles, and large outdoor areas. Such searches may involve feeling and detecting objects; bending, crouching, or stooping; and standing or walking for extended periods of time.
